    When faxing, you can use the original or a photocopy.

    Fax communication uses scanning and photoelectric conversion technology to transmit text, images, ** and other static images from the originating end to the receiving end through wired or wireless channels, and reproduces the original static image in the form of recording at the receiving end. The fax machine decomposes the original to be sent into many tiny units (called pixels) through an optical scanning system in a specified order, and then converts the brightness information of these tiny cells into electrical signals by the photoelectric conversion device in sequence, and sends them to the channel after amplification, encoding or modulation.

    The receiver amplifies, decodes, or demodulates the received signal and copies a copy of the original in recorded form at the same scanning speed and sequence as the sender.

    Fax machines can be divided into black and white fax machines and color fax machines according to their transmission colors; According to the occupied frequency band, it can be divided into narrowband fax machine (occupying one phone frequency band) and broadband fax machine (occupying 12 channels, 60 channels or wider frequency band).

    The fax is neither a photocopy nor an original.

    If it is only to reflect the contents of the contract, then a photocopy can be used instead of a fax. However, if arbitration or litigation is required due to contract disputes, the probative power of the copy will not be as strong as the fax, although the fax is not the original in essence, but the fax can be used to check the source, which can better prove the authenticity of the original.

    Legal effect of facsimile copies.

    Fax copy is also a kind of written form of contract, but compared with the original, the difference in the nature of the fax will affect its legal effect: the fax copy faxed by both parties to each other and directly modify or confirm the content contained in it can be regarded as the original, but the fax document for the purpose of transmitting text and images is similar to the copy in nature, and is evidence whose validity is to be determined, and cannot be used as evidence to determine the facts of the case alone.

    Secondly, the probative power of the fax should be judged according to the objective situation. Sometimes, even if the nature of the fax is an original, it cannot be used as evidence to determine the facts of the case on its own. For example, if a facsimile is used in the process of mutual offer or acceptance between the parties, as long as one party's commitment has not been established, the facsimile cannot be used as evidence to determine the establishment of a contractual relationship.

    Alternatively, if the parties sign a formal contract after the facsimile that can prove the establishment of the contractual relationship, the facsimile cannot be used as evidence to determine the content of the contract. Finally, before determining the evidentiary validity of the fax document, it is necessary to identify the authenticity of the fax document. The content of the fax can be altered by means such as photocopying, so although the fax has full evidentiary effect when it is used as the original, it generally still needs to be supported by other evidence to prove its authenticity.

    A fax is neither an original nor a photocopy, a fax is a fax.

    The legal effect of the fax is different from the original and the copy, the fax can be used as a source, so sometimes it can be used as a certificate, and the copy can only be used as a document, without a certificate. Conclude the contract by fax, if the contract is performed normally, there is no problem; If a dispute arises between the parties, it is difficult to determine whether the fax is the original or a photocopy, which will affect the outcome of the trial. The facsimile lacks evidentiary force.

    Generally speaking, only evidence that is authentic, legal, and relevant at the same time has evidentiary effect.

    Fax and original are the same as whether the code is vertical or not, depending on the situation. In terms of the validity of the contract, the fax after the seal is as valid as the original contract, but in terms of evidentiary effect, if the other party faxes the sealed contract, the other party only gets a fax, and in terms of evidentiary effect, it is only a copy, which is different from the original in terms of probative ability.

    The pitfalls of fax contracts:

    1. There are different debates about whether the fax is the original or the photocopy. Some people believe that a facsimile is a photocopy, and that it cannot faithfully reproduce the defects caused by the repair of the original, so it is a photocopy. Others argued that there was no substantial difference between the parties to confirm the terms of a written contract by fax and to sign on the same contract paper.

    Therefore, if a contract is concluded by fax, there is no problem if the contract is properly performed; If a dispute arises between the parties, it is difficult to determine whether the fax is the original or a photocopy, which will affect the outcome of the trial.

    2. The fax lacks evidentiary effect. When determining the evidentiary validity of a fax, the court usually considers a number of factors: whether the fax was issued by the fax and whether the receiving party received the fax; what is the process of faxing between the parties; the manner in which the parties negotiated in the process of entering into the contract; Whether there is other relevant evidence to support the fax evidence of the reinforcing contract.

    It is recommended to use fax to sign a formal written contract after signing the contract, and affix the seals of both parties.
